@inproceedings{oai:jaxa.repo.nii.ac.jp:00013428, author = {Huang, Shih-Che and 河南, 治 and 本田, 逸郎 and 川島, 陽介 and 大田, 治彦 and Huang, Shih-Che and Kawanami, Osamu and Honda, Itsuro and Kawashima, Yosuke and Ota, Haruhiko}, book = {宇宙利用シンポジウム 第24回 平成19年度, Space Utilization Research: Proceedings of the Twenty-fourth Space Utilization Symposium}, month = {Mar}, note = {For the detail study on forced convective boiling heat transfer in mini- and micro-tube, we developed the transparent heated mini- and micro-tube by electroless deposition. The inner wall of the tube is coated with the thin gold film, which allows the visualization of fluid motion. At the same time, the film resistance derives the temperature measurement of the inner wall of the tube. As a result of forced convective boiling experiments by using the tube with 1 mm of inner diameter, it was found that the relation between behavior of boiling bubble and heat transfer coefficients were closely related, and existence of thin liquid film between the wall and slug, was very important for heat transfer enhancement., 資料番号: AA0063706052}, pages = {210--211}, publisher = {宇宙航空研究開発機構宇宙科学研究本部, Institute of Space and Astronautical Science, Japan Aerospace Exploration Agency (JAXA/ISAS)}, title = {微細管での沸騰熱伝達と気液挙動の関連に関する実験的研究}, year = {2008} }
